4 45043-01 • 10/19/09 • Hunter Fan Company To install a ceiling fan, be sure you can do the following: • Locate the ceiling joist or other suitable support in ceiling.• Drill holes for and install wood screws.• Identify and connect electrical wires.• Lift 40 pounds. 5 45043-01 • 10/19/09 • Hunter Fan Company 2-1. Drill two pilot holes into the wood support structure through the outermost holes in the outlet box. The pilot holes should be 9/64” in diameter. 7 45043-01 • 10/19/09 • Hunter Fan Company All wiring must be in accordance with national and local electrical codes and ANSI/NFPA 70. If you are unfamiliar with wiring, use a qualified electrician. 8 45043-01 • 10/19/09 • Hunter Fan Company 5-1. Partially install two canopy screws (about 2 full turns) in the hanger bracket. 5-2. Raise the canopy over the hanger bracket. Align partially installed screws with key slots in canopy. 5-3. Twist canopy clockwise to secure.5-4. Install third & fou...
